Publication Policy
At Sainstifica Publishing, we uphold rigorous editorial standards and ethical practices to ensure the credibility and quality of the research we publish. Our policies are designed to ensure a fair, transparent, and effective review and publication process, with an unwavering commitment to academic integrity.
-
Author Responsibilities:
Authors submitting to our journals must ensure that their work is original, accurate, and contributes new insights to the field. Manuscripts should not be under consideration by any other journal, and they should not have been previously published in any form. Authors are expected to provide clear, reliable data and transparent methodologies. -
Peer Review Process:
Sainstifica employs a thorough, double-blind peer review process that guarantees impartial evaluation of each manuscript. Each submission is reviewed by experts in the field, ensuring that only high-quality research is published. The peer review process involves:- Initial assessment: The manuscript is checked for completeness, relevance, and adherence to the journal’s scope.
- Peer review: Independent reviewers assess the scientific merit, methodology, and validity of the research.
- Revisions and final approval: Authors address reviewers' feedback, and the revised manuscript is assessed before final approval for publication.

Generative AI Policy:
To maintain the authenticity and academic integrity of the research, the use of generative AI tools or large language models (LLM) in the creation of results or content is strictly prohibited. Manuscripts must be the product of the author’s own research, thought processes, and intellectual contributions. -
Author Accountability:
Authors are solely responsible for the accuracy, validity, and integrity of their work. This includes ensuring that their research complies with all ethical guidelines and international standards. Authors must promptly correct any errors or inaccuracies identified in their work post-publication. -
Data Availability and Transparency:
Authors are required to provide access to raw data, materials, and protocols used in the research upon request. In line with best practices in science, Sainstifica encourages authors to deposit data and other supplementary materials in publicly accessible repositories to facilitate transparency and reproducibility. -
Research Integrity and Ethical Practices:
Manuscripts must adhere to the highest standards of scientific integrity. Fabricating data, falsifying results, or engaging in any form of scientific misconduct is not tolerated. All authors must disclose any potential conflicts of interest, funding sources, or affiliations that could influence the outcome or interpretation of the research.
